The Timothy Christian Trojans' rough 9-1 loss to the Wheaton Academy Warriors might stick with them for a while. Timothy Christian has struggled against Wheaton Academy recently, as their match on Tuesday was their third consecutive lost matchup.
For Wheaton Academy's part, Eric DeCosta made a splash while hitting and pitching. He looked comfortable on the mound, not allowing a single earned run and only two hits while striking out eight over five innings pitched. DeCosta was also big at the plate, going 2-for-3 with two RBI and a double.
In other batting news, Dom Murrell was incredible, scoring three runs and stealing a base while going 3-for-5. Will Clegg was another key contributor, going 3-for-5 with two stolen bases and an RBI.
Timothy Christian's defeat dropped their record down to 2-7. As for Wheaton Academy, the win (which was their 11th in a row) raised their record to 11-1.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Timothy Christian will take on Chicago Hope Academy at 4:30 p.m. on Monday. As for Wheaton Academy, they will be playing in front of their home fans against Bishop McNamara at 4:30 p.m. on Thursday.
